Numbers 10:1
The LORD spoke further to Moses, saying,

Numbers 10:2
"Make yourself two trumpets of silver, of hammered work you shall make them; and you shall use them for summoning the congregation and for having the camps set out.

Numbers 10:3
"When both are blown, all the congregation shall gather themselves to you at the doorway of the tent of meeting.

Numbers 10:4
"Yet if only one is blown, then the leaders, the heads of the divisions of Israel, shall assemble before you.

Numbers 10:5
"But when you blow an alarm, the camps that are pitched on the east side shall set out.

Numbers 10:6
"When you blow an alarm the second time, the camps that are pitched on the south side shall set out; an alarm is to be blown for them to set out.

Numbers 10:7
"When convening the assembly, however, you shall blow without sounding an alarm.

Numbers 10:8
"The priestly sons of Aaron, moreover, shall blow the trumpets; and this shall be for you a perpetual statute throughout your generations.

Numbers 10:9
"When you go to war in your land against the adversary who attacks you, then you shall sound an alarm with the trumpets, that you may be remembered before the LORD your God, and be saved from your enemies.

Numbers 10:10
"Also in the day of your gladness and in your appointed feasts, and on the first days of your months, you shall blow the trumpets over your burnt offerings, and over the sacrifices of your peace offerings; and they shall be as a reminder of you before your God. I am the LORD your God."

Numbers 10:11
Now in the second year, in the second month, on the twentieth of the month, the cloud was lifted from over the tabernacle of the testimony;

Numbers 10:12
and the sons of Israel set out on their journeys from the wilderness of Sinai. Then the cloud settled down in the wilderness of Paran.

Numbers 10:13
So they moved out for the first time according to the commandment of the LORD through Moses.

Numbers 10:14
The standard of the camp of the sons of Judah, according to their armies, set out first, with Nahshon the son of Amminadab, over its army,

Numbers 10:15
and Nethanel the son of Zuar, over the tribal army of the sons of Issachar;

Numbers 10:16
and Eliab the son of Helon over the tribal army of the sons of Zebulun.

Numbers 10:17
Then the tabernacle was taken down; and the sons of Gershon and the sons of Merari, who were carrying the tabernacle, set out.

Numbers 10:18
Next the standard of the camp of Reuben, according to their armies, set out with Elizur the son of Shedeur, over its army,

Numbers 10:19
and Shelumiel the son of Zurishaddai over the tribal army of the sons of Simeon,

Numbers 10:20
and Eliasaph the son of Deuel was over the tribal army of the sons of Gad.
